Hummus and its Calories

Originally a healthy dip commonly used in Middle-Eastern cuisine, hummus has now been embraced all over the world. It is both healthy and tasty, since it is made from chickpeas, lemon juice and garlic, all of which have their own benefits for the human body. Despite being just a dip, hummus is a very rich source of proteins. And depending on how it’s made, it could also contain quite a bit of fat. All this naturally adds up to quite a few calories in hummus. And that’s just what we’re going to be taking a look at today. 

How Many Calories Does Hummus Have?

The calories in hummus dip come up to around 400 calories per cup of 240 grams. Most of these calories come from fat and protein. Apart from this, since hummus also includes a variety of other ingredients, it can be a rich source of vitamins and minerals too. Take a look at the number of calories in 100 grams of hummus and the nutrients available in this dip.

Nutrients in 100 grams of hummus

Amount or quantity 

Calories

167

Saturated fat

1.4 grams

Polyunsaturated fat 

3.7 grams

Monounsaturated fat

4 grams

Cholesterol

0 milligrams

Sodium

378 milligrams

Potassium

228 milligrams

Carbohydrates

14.3 grams

Fiber

6 grams

Protein

7.8 grams

Vitamin A

0.6% of the Recommended Dietary Intake (RDI)

Calcium

3% of the Recommended Dietary Intake (RDI)

Iron

13.5% of the Recommended Dietary Intake (RDI)

Calories in Common Food Items with Hummus

Hummus can be eaten in many ways, like lemon hummus, spicy hummus, garlic hummus and more. It can also be eaten with a number of other foods like sliced vegetables, nachos, chips and other food items. Based on the ingredients used and the food with which hummus is eaten, the calorie count will vary. So, if you are watching your diet and counting your calories, you will no doubt want to know the calories in common food items made or eaten with hummus. Check out these details below.

Food items made with hummus

Number of calories

Hummus wrap (1 wrap of 343 grams)

400

Hummus pita (121 grams)

270

Lemon hummus (60 grams)

100

Spicy hummus (60 grams)

100

Tribe hummus (60 grams)

100

Garlic hummus (60 grams)

100

Edamame hummus (60 grams)

100

Jalapeno hummus (60 grams)

100

Spinach and artichoke hummus (60 grams)

100

Hummus chips (28 grams)

130

Olive hummus (31 grams)

60

Eggplant hummus (18 grams)

15

Tomato basil hummus (80 grams)

70

Health Benefits of Eating Hummus

Hummus is one of the healthiest dips you can add to your diet. It is a rich source of healthy fats, proteins and vitamins and minerals. All these ingredients come together to make hummus beneficial to the human body in many ways. Find out more about how this food can help you in the sections below.

  • Improves gut health

Hummus also contains a good bit of dietary fiber, which has been linked to healthy bowel habits and improved gut health. Additionally, the fiber in hummus is also converted into healthy fatty acids by your gut bacteria, leading to good gut health overall.

  • May regulate blood sugar levels

Hummus is a food that has a very low glycemic index, that is because the main ingredient in hummus - chickpeas. Alongside having low glycemic index, chickpeas calories are high in content. Low GI foods generally help keep the blood sugar levels in check. This is because they are digested more slowly by the body, thus preventing blood sugar levels from spiking.

  • Ideal for people with food intolerances

Hummus contains no nuts, dairy or gluten. And since these are the most common food intolerances, hummus can be consumed by a vast section of the people, even if they may be allergic to dairy, gluten or nuts. 

How Much Hummus Should You Consume Every Day?

You can eat hummus every day, since it is very beneficial to the body. However, do keep in mind that this dip is quite calorie-rich. So, it is advisable to limit the consumption of hummus to a couple of tablespoons or a quarter of a cup everyday, if you wish to make it a part of your daily diet. Otherwise, if you are only consuming it once in a while, you could even eat around half a cup or so of hummus.

FAQs on Calories in Hummus

Is hummus good for weight loss?

Yes, hummus can help you with your weight loss journey since it is a protein-rich dip that can keep you feeling full for longer periods.

What are the health benefits of hummus?

Hummus helps fight inflammation in the body and reduces the risk of heart disease too.

Is hummus a protein-rich food item?

Yes, hummus is made from boiled chickpeas, which are a very good source of protein.

Can I eat hummus on a standalone basis?

Hummus is a dip that is eaten as a side with vegetables, chips and other foods. However, if you like it, you can definitely eat hummus by itself.

How many calories are there in hummus?

There are around 167 calories in 100 grams of hummus.
